Title: multi- and single-port laparoscopic surgery in the treatment of hydatid liver disease authors: s.V.Minaev, i.N.Gerasimenko, i.V.Kirgizov, a.N.Grigorova, m.F.Rubanova citation: pirogov journal of surgery (2020);4:37-41.Https://doi.Org/10.17116/hirurgia202004137 the objective of this study consisted of comparing multi- and single-port laparoscopy during the treatment of hydatid liver disease.A total of 25 children (17 boys and 8 girls; mean age of 10.1±2.05 years) with solitary hydatid cyst of the liver (cl-ce2) underwent surgery in 2013 to 2017.These patients were divided into 2 groups: group 1 (multi-port laparoscopic hydatidectomy) included 19 children using manipulation ports (5, 10, or 12 mm endopath xcel, johnson & johnson, usa), while group 2 (single-port laparoscopic hydatidectomy [single-incision laparoscopic surgery ¿ sils] included 6 patients using a competitor device.Using a g11 ultrasound generator and enseal artificial bipolar coagulation (johnson & johnson, usa), the cyst was opened and the altered fibrous liver tissue with a ¿thinned¿ parenchyma was removed.Reported complications include mild pain syndrome (n=?) which only required pain relief for the first few days; and biliary fistula (n=1) which was treated conservatively by means of external drainage.In conclusion, the presence of unicameral hepatic hydatid cysts among children in the stage ranging from cl to ce2 is an indication for the performance of a laparoscopic hydatidectomy.Multi-port laparoscopy has advantages over the single-port version, being a safer treatment technique that ensures a decrease in surgery time and the incidence of postoperative complications.
